What does it mean to 'solve for a variable'?

Back

To 'solve for a variable' means to isolate the variable on one side of the equation to find its value.

What is an equation?

Back

An equation is a mathematical statement that asserts the equality of two expressions, typically containing one or more variables.

What is a variable in mathematics?

Back

A variable is a symbol, often a letter, that represents an unknown value in an equation or expression.

What is the first step in solving a linear equation?

Back

The first step is to simplify both sides of the equation if possible, which may include combining like terms.

What does it mean to isolate a variable?

Back

To isolate a variable means to manipulate the equation so that the variable is alone on one side of the equation.

What is the purpose of using inverse operations in solving equations?

Back

Inverse operations are used to undo operations applied to a variable, helping to isolate it and solve for its value.

How do you check if your solution for a variable is correct?

Back

You can check your solution by substituting the value back into the original equation to see if both sides are equal.
